Comments:Due to several requests to play and record this mission, I decided to give this brand new release a try. I have absolutely no regrets. A stellar creation by Personne, a debutant author, which apparently took him two years to make. A nice changeup from all the stock texture missions we've gotten lately, this takes you to a mechanist mining facility in a flooded, misty cave system. If you want a challenge, Katharsis should be right up your alley. However, the story also has a deep, melancholy tone to it, which I think hits harder than its difficulty and high level of detail. Two thumbs up!
I was to break into Lord Tomas' mining facility and locate his precursor mask, which he had been gifted by the mechanists. Besides that, 5,000 in loot was my other main goal. I also had an optional objective of no knockouts, which ghosting already required.

https://www.klatremus.org/Katharsis_files/image005.jpgThe biggest challenge in the mission so far came when entering the laboratory itself. Two boards blocked the entrance, and as mentioned before, destroying them wasn't allowed. Although the lab wasn't strictly speaking necessary, there was over 500 worth of loot in there. I first tried squeezing through by leaning forward. I could get my head through on the west side quite easily, but couldn't get the rest of my body to follow. Then I tried stacking boxes and get through in the top left corner, but with the same disappointing result. I finally accepted defeat and was going to see if I could clip through the boards with the block-crouch-lean-jump technique I had applied in The Haunted Cathedral to avoid the Ghost bust there. Placing myself in the western corner, facing east, I looked slightly down, blocked, crouched, leaned right and jumped. This got me almost all the way through, but my sword clanged against the boards and this alerted the guards. After a reload, I tried doing that move again, but this time without the sword, just with a crouch, lean-right and jump. It worked!! I got all the way through on the first attempt! I tried it again just for good measure and was successful a second time! This was great news, as what I was doing now wasn't an engine exploit, but instead a Supreme-clean move. I was simply hopping in between the boards sideways. It didn't work forwards or backwards, only from the side. That is why it didn't work earlier.
Inline Image:
https://www.klatremus.org/Katharsis_files/image006.jpgAfter grabbing all the loot, getting back out was a lot harder. I managed to do it using a fairly predictable maneuver, but it required using the crate near the guards to block the jump (image above). In the same corner as before, if I crouched, leaned left and jumped, I got my head through, but nothing else. I realized if I in this position turned to face north and kept jumping and wiggling the mouse, eventually I got through. This move isn't reliable more than 1 out of 5 times or so, even after a lot of testing. The reason I needed the crate was to stop me from landing on the metal floor. I would instead silently bump against the box.

https://www.klatremus.org/Katharsis_files/image012.jpgTreasure RoomEntered the treasure room via the top vent, just like earlier in the laboratory. The biggest problem was dodging the cameras heading down to the vault. I got stuck troubleshooting for a long time going from the first floor that had a camera to the floor below. I first tried using the intended ladder, but the cameras were badly synchronized, so that didn't work. The light stayed dark quite a while, for then to go bright for 1-2 seconds. The problem was even at the darker setting, it wasn't dark enough to prevent the cameras clicking, which is considered a first alert and a Supreme bust. I abandoned the ladder idea and instead looked for other ways down. I tried various locations to drop landing in a mantle on the level below. The problem was the mantle animation was slow and the camera below always caught me in the act. I had to find a way to stay concealed while mantling, which meant dropping to an area protected by hardcover. The best area to do this was just north of the crate with the coin stack next to it (image below). In the southeast corner on the level above I had hardcover from the camera on this floor. Timing the watcher's pivot, I dropped and landed behind hardcover down below. The maneuver was difficult, but definitely repeatable.
Inline Image:
https://www.klatremus.org/Katharsis_files/image013.jpgIn the vault, only a single patrolling spider bot was the issue. It wasn't hard to dodge, but occasionally it would just stop, never to continue its route. Once, it stopped right outside the vault door, staring straight at it with no possibility of entry. Then I had to reload to an earlier save and redo it all. This time, it didn't stop until I was in the vault, and then it was staring straight into the corner of the storage room. I imagine this could be quite random. Couldn't reset the code panel to all zeros, so I did ‘1111' instead. I imagine it doesn't matter what you put it to, as long as the vault door closes. It was absolutely impossible to climb back up past the cameras undetected, so I used the alternate ventilation exit instead. The vents couldn't be closed up, but there was no way around that.

LORD GIBSON'S ESTATE
The biggest problem in this mission is reaching letter in Planning Room. It's located in small room with 2 stationary Mechanists. One of them is right in front of door looking at it. So I tried to block open door to reach it and learned that gap is too small to highlight it. Plus leaning forward would immediately 2nd alert other Mechanist. Very quickly I assumed that I must KO front guard and he must fall forward. Then you can quickly enter, grab letter and leave without any alert from other guard.
This was the only ghost bust in the mission. After completing ghost run I decided to return to previous saves and try to avoid triggering objective regarding this letter. Mechanists objective is triggered after you visit hall leading to Lord Gibson's personal rooms. To avoid triggering it I wanted to use roof. Some of ceiling windows aren't solid and you can mantle through them to roof. Unfortunately Lord Gibson's rooms have solid ceiling windows, but you can get to hall has non solid ceiling window. So maybe avoiding entering through doors would be successful in avoiding this objective.
I highly doubted plus my last save was from opening Planning Room. I didn't want to replay the whole mission, so I decided to try more block opening this door. And after couple of attempts I managed to leave door in good place. Part of face of Mechanist and part of his body was visible for me, but he couldn't see me yet. Gap was big enough, so I could highlight letter and steal it without being spotted by any of these 2 guards. Then I just replayed the rest of the mission.
Entering upper floor can be tricky as lower floor Mechanist turns a lot and upper floor Mechanist walks around room. I climbed on bookcase on the right and mantled on wooden railing. I also activated secret, but it's impossible to take loot from it as area is well visible and has a lot of zombies looking at entrance. Because of that I'm skipping 205 loot from there.
Cave is another tricky spot. To get to Book of Ash you must mantle on last cell's door and jump on wall of locked room. You can go through tunnel up to room with 3 statuettes on table and you can't continue as in narrow corridor is haunt looking in your direction. Because of that I need to skip tapestry worth 150 loot. To return to mention you must go along right wall, mantle on torture device, go behind haunt, mantle on chain and then on wooden ledge. Other way is doing strafe jump from 1st cell's door to wooden ledge above lying ladder. This way is a bit more tricky.
